SPORTS BRIEFS: Nat'l gymnastic from Friday

KATHMANDU, Sept 26: NIC Foundation First National Open Gymnastic Tournament will be held in the capital on Friday and Saturday. Altogether 130 players will compete from 16 districts across the nation, stated Nabin Uprety, the secretary of the organizers, Nepal Gymnastic Association.



NIC foundation is the main sponsor of the tournament while Bank of Asia and Siddhartha Bank are the co-sponsors. [break]The expected cost of the tournament is Rs 447,150.



Khatri wins bronze



Subash Khatri of Nepal won bronze in the English Open Taekwondo Championship held at the United Kingdom. According to the Nepal ITF President Krishna Bahaudr Balal Kharti won silver in men´s 62 kg spirring. In 57 kg spirring Rewat Bahadur Rana won bronze. Altogether 396 players from 10 countries participated in the event.



Bernhardt, Pentagon triumph



Bernhardt, Pentagon, Whitehouse and Alliance won their respective matches under boys´ section on Monday in the Second Jaycees Cup Basketball Tournament held at Patan Multiple Campus. Bernhardt defeated Kathmandu Academy 40-31 sailing on 15 points of John Syanda.



Pentagon thrashed Trinity 65-23, Whitehouse hammered Premier 71-34 and Alliance dispatched Caribbean 69-30. In girls´ section Prime hammered Caribbean 42-6.
